    I like a lot of stuff from the 80s, 90s and noughties but, to me, the 60s and 70s were the hey days of modern pop music that emerged out of mid 50s rock and roll and Elvis and Little Richard and all that. Those decades particularly saw an explosion in the variety of different types of music too as more people started to write their own stuff and advances in recording techniques also opened new possibilities. There is a reason so many songs from these years are considered classics.

    There are still some songs that catch my ear today, but very few. Of more recent bands I like Wolf Alice and I like younger artists like Joy Crooks and Orla Gartland but most of it today's stuff passes me by. Maybe it's just me getting old?😞😀
